Transaction e75f5f71307dd5a834f3ba1ec7f2c930515808bb914a08c0356396e144b63d61
1 Input
1 Output
-
e75f5f71307dd5a834f3ba1ec7f2c930515808bb914a08c0356396e144b63d61:0
- value
- 38276797
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57774886f04e2d8d22ae5e228aadbbcffb00cf30 OP_EQUAL
- address
- 39fVcBYYX45suFRna6fM1KrtRPFJxthkz1